AI Summary

  • Public utilities, electric generation suppliers, and natural gas suppliers must notify customers in plain language when their fixed-rate period is ending

  • First notice required at least 60 days before the fixed-rate period ends; second notice required at least 30 days before

  • Customers who continue service after the fixed-rate period ends must receive notice that the period has ended at least once every 30 days for the first three months

  • Notices may be included as part of monthly bills or interim statements

  • Amends Title 66 (Public Utilities) of the Pennsylvania Consolidated Statutes; takes effect 60 days after enactment

Legislative Description

In service and facilities, providing for end date of fixed-rate notice.
